Simple predictors of TcT_c in superconducting cuprates and the role of interactions between effective Wannier orbitals in the d−pd-p 3-band model

Published 18 Aug 2023 in cond-mat.str-el and cond-mat.supr-con | (2308.09528v5)

Abstract: At optimal doping, different cuprate compounds can exhibit vastly different critical temperatures for superconductivity (TcT_c), ranging from about 20 K to about 135 K. The precise properties of the lattice that determine the magnitude of the TcT_c are currently unknown. In this paper, we investigate the dependence of the optimal doping TcT_c on the parameters of the Emery (d−pd-p) model for the CuO2_2 planes in the cuprates. We show that the best scaling is obtained not with the parameters of the model written in the real (d/pd/p-orbital) space, but rather written in the space of effective Wannier orbitals. In this basis, one obtains a model of three sublattices coupled through all possible 4-point interactions. We identify multiple predictor variables that fit the experimental TcT_c to about ±4−5\pm4-5 K and that remarkably depend on the leading attractive coupling constants in the transformed Hamiltonian.
